Carnival (1933) J.C. Leyendecker Caravaggio all-male leisure space: one standingJ. C. Leyendeckers Carnival (1933) turns the pre Lenten stage into pure queer coded spectacle. Created for The Saturday Evening Post, it shows a ballerina poised above a masked harlequin, all balloons, diamonds, tulle and theatrical surrender. No known lover or sitter is attached to the work; the charge is in the costume. Masculinity bends into pattern and pose, femininity floats like performance, and desire becomes a public masquerade.
